Polka Dots and Moonbeams was composed in 1940 and it launched Frank Sinatra to stardom. This version by the Lettermen is an updated version of the old time favourite(which I had also uploaded). Not many people has heard of this version, except for die-hard fans of the Lettermen....are you one?
